RIP Will Trevilion; Texas State defensive lineman dies at the age of 20
Texas State Bobcat redshirt sophomore defensive tackle Will Trevillion died, according to multiple reports. Trevillion, 20, was a redshirt sophomore in 2015 and recorded three tackles in five games. He had nine tackles in nine games for the Bobcats.
The school has not said how Trevillion died, but some media reports suggest that his death was the result of complications from an emergency tracheotomy during the season. Trevillion died Wednesday after collapsing in his home, according to TexasRedzoneReport.com.

Hays County Justice of the Peace Beth Smith said Thursday that an autopsy has been ordered in Trevillion’s death. Smith said no foul play was suspected.
